Примечания

Gatefold sleeve. With 4 page gatefold insert, printed inner sleeves and A-side matrix etchings in Hungarian. Includes track A7. A1: Recorded, engineered, mixed, produced in 1h15min. Brussels July 25, 1981. A2, A3: Recorded in June 1982. This was the first somewhat shambolic recording of the group one week old with their only song at the time, Roddy and Campbell of Aztec Camera stood in on guitar and bass. Engineered on his four track studio. A4: Written and produced sometime in 1980 in Brussels, published by the Movement of the 24th January Publishing. A5: Recorded in Brussels May 8, 1981. A7: Recorded in Hell July 13, 1981, published by Saravah Éditions. B1: Recorded at Wilfs Planet in Edinburgh on April 27, 1981, Paul is also singing in Josef K. B2: Recorded in Brussels, June 3, 1981 B3: Recorded in Amsterdam, March 81, working on top of a bass/drum basis on TEAC 4 track. B4: Recorded at Hologram, Manchester on July 9, 1981 B5 to B7: Written and produced in early 1981, was used as soundtrack to Squat Theater's "Mr. Dead And Mr. Free", published by Upside Publishing (BMI) C2: Homage to Marguerite Duras, poem by Richard Jobson, recorded in Townhouse Studios, London, June 22, 1981. C3: Realisée en Avril 1981. D1: Recorded at Hellfine [sic] Club in June 1981, Glasgow, please note that this song will be re-recorded in a different version for their first LP "You Can't Hide Love Forever". published by Postcard Publishing. D2: A town, NYC; A shy girl, Miranda and impressions fading away, recorded at Sorcerer Studios. D3: Sad Song by Vini Reilly, that was a tragedy. D5: Experimental piece using the intervals of a fifth. D6: Incantation. Recorded in Brussels on October 3, 1981. Music generated during concert on October 2, 1981 in Plan K, Brussels D7: Reading from the Red Night Tour with John Giorno, Keystone Corner [sic], San Francisco, May 16, 1981, this is the first appearance of Dr. Benway, this is also a mixing experience reading recorded both from the audience and the from the dressing room. The Zebras by Vasarely are dedicated to Martyn Atkins. Track C4 not listed on insert/label. Track C6 not listed on insert/label. It's a soundbite from the movie 'Robbery' (orchestral score, a woman asks "Can I Help You, Sir", man replies "You're Wasting Your Time").
